Meeting in Parliament

On August 31, the RA NA Deputy Speaker Mikayel Melkumyan received the delegation led by the Vice Speaker of the House of Representatives of the Parliament of the Republic of Indonesia Fudli Zon.

The members of the NA Armenia-Indonesia Friendship Group Arman Saghatelyan, Mihran Hakobyan, Naira Zohrabyan, Aram Sargsyan, Andranik Karapetyan and the RA Honourable Consul to Indonesia Yervand Voskanyan attended the meeting.

Welcoming the guests in Parliament, Mikayel Melkumyan highlighted the visit of the delegation to Armenia and expressed hope that the mutual visits will promote the further development of the Armenian-Indonesian relations.

Mr Melkumyan emphasized the cooperation in the spheres of tourism, trade-economy, high technologies, agriculture and expressed hope that the cooperation will enter into a new stage between the two countries.

Touching upon the NK conflict settlement, the RA NA Deputy Speaker has noted that it is a key issue for our country, and the problem should be solved within the framework of the OSCE Minsk Group.

Mikayel Melkumyan emphasized the cooperation of the two countries in the international structures and noted that Armenia should defend its national state interest without touching the interests of other countries.

The RA NA Deputy Speaker also highlighted the creation of the Friendship Group with the Parliament of Armenia in the Parliament of Indonesia, which will give an opportunity to develop the parliamentary diplomacy and the mutually beneficial relations in different spheres. In this context Mikayel Melkumyan proposed to discuss the issue of establishing of the Embassy of Indonesia to Armenia.

The Vice Speaker of the House of Representatives of the Parliament of the Republic of Indonesia Fudli Zon expressed his gratitude for warm reception and presented the structure of the and the spheres of the activities of the parliament of Indonesia, informing that presidential and parliamentary elections will be held in parallel with each other in his country in future.

Noting that this year sees the 25th anniversary of the establishment of diplomatic relations between Indonesia and Armenia, and it is necessary to consider the strengthening of cooperation in different spheres.

The Vice Speaker of the House of Representatives of the Parliament of the Republic of Indonesia expressed hope that in the near future the visits to Armenia will increase, which will become an impetus for the development of tourism.

Fudli Zon expressed hope that the relations between the two countries, as well as the parliaments will further strengthen and develop, also emphasizing the mutually beneficial cooperation between Armenia and Indonesia in different international organizations.

During the exchange of thoughts, highlighting the visit of the Indonesian parliamentary delegation to Armenia, underlined the necessity of expanding the cooperation between the parliaments of the two countries, which in its turn will become an impetus for the further rapprochement and the development.

At the end of the meeting accompanied by the RA NA Deputy Speaker Mikayel Melkumyan the guests took a tour in the National Assembly, had been taken a photo in the RA NA Session Hall.

The members of the delegation accompanied by Mikayel Melkumyan visited the Armenian Genocide Victims' Memorial Complex and laid flowers at the monument eternalizing the memory of holy martyrs. Afterwards the guests visited the Armenian Genocide Museum-Institute and got acquainted with the exhibits. Fudli Zon left a note in the Commemoration Book of the Museum.
